Methods for treating colds in Bichon Frize:
Symptoms
First, frequent runny nose, followed by sneezing and coughing. At this time, some sick dogs shed tears, and the conjunctiva is flushed and slightly swollen. The body temperature of sick dogs quickly rises, and the dog becomes depressed, has chills and shivers, loses appetite and even becomes extinct. The rectal temperature can exceed 40℃ when measured.

Prevention
First of all, the conditions of the kennels must be improved to prevent wind and rain. The floor of the kennel should be dry and bedding should be provided in cold weather. The second is to enhance the physical fitness of meat dogs. In addition to paying attention to the quality of feed, meat dogs must also be given appropriate exercise and a certain amount of sunlight exposure.
